How to Change Number of Rings Before Voicemail on iPhone 14
Adjusting the number of rings before a call goes to voicemail involves a few easy steps. These steps will guide you through the process of changing the voicemail settings with your carrier.
Step 1: Find Your Carrier’s Voicemail Number
Before you can change the ring duration, you need your carrier’s voicemail number. Dial *#61# on your iPhone and press the call button. Your carrier will send you a message with the voicemail number.
This number is essential since it directs calls to voicemail if they’re not answered. Keep this number handy for the next steps.
Step 2: Decide on the Ring Duration
Choose how long you want your phone to ring before going to voicemail. You can typically pick between 5, 10, 15, 20, 25, or 30 seconds.
Think about how quickly you can usually get to your phone. If you’re often a little slow, aim for a longer duration.
Step 3: Dial the Code to Change Ring Duration
Dial 61 followed by the voicemail number, then and the number of seconds (in intervals of 5), followed by #. For example, to set it to 30 seconds, dial 61[voicemail number]30#.
This magical sequence tells your carrier to adjust how long your iPhone rings. It’s like giving your phone a little pep talk about patience.
Step 4: Confirm the Changes
Press the call button. A message should pop up confirming the changes.
If the message doesn’t appear or you encounter issues, double-check your steps or try contacting your carrier for assistance.
After completing these steps, your phone will now ring for the new duration before sending the call to voicemail. This setting can be adjusted again anytime you need.
